`

Mysql Error Nr.1045 或 修改root密码

    博客分类:
  • DB
阅读更多

新安装的msql出现error nr.1045错误,

解决方法是通过修改root密码:

1. 打开mysql控制窗口,默认密码为空。

2. mysql>use mysql;数据库切换到当前数据库.

3. mysql>update user set password=password('新密码') where user='root'; 
结果:   
Query OK, 0 rows affected (0.00 sec)
Rows matched: 2 Changed: 0 Warnings: 0
4. mysql>FLUSH PRIVILEGES;
结果:
Query OK, 0 rows affected (0.00 sec)
 
5. mysql>quit; 退出 sql
6. 重起 mysql server.

7. 用新密码连接数据库.OK!

分享到:
评论

相关推荐

    解决mysql安装时出现error Nr.1045问题的方法

    解决MySQL安装时出现error Nr.1045问题的方法主要涉及在Windows操作系统环境下,如何处理在安装或配置MySQL时遇到的权限验证错误(error Nr.1045)。错误提示通常是“Access denied for user 'root'@'localhost' ...

    Mysql安装错误 解决方法

    2. **重置root密码**:在Windows环境下,可以通过停止MySQL服务、修改my.ini文件中的skip-grant-tables参数、重启服务、进入MySQL命令行界面更改root密码的方式来重置密码。 3. **执行安全设置**:再次尝试应用安全...

    Mysql安装失败的解决办法.docx

    * 在安装Mysql时,请不要输入密码,直接跳过密码输入步骤。 * 如果之前曾经安装了Mysql服务器,需要使用之前的密码连接到服务器。 本文档提供了Mysql安装过程中常见错误的解决方法,旨在帮助用户快速解决安装问题,...

    mysql安装失败

    Error Nr. 1045 Access denied for user 'root'@'localhost' (using password: YES) If a personal firewall is running on your machine, please make sure you have opened the TCP port 3306 for connections. ...

    Mysql安装失败的解决办法.pdf

    错误信息:Error Nr.1045 Access denied for user 'root'@'localhost' (using password: YES) 这个错误通常表示尝试用root用户登录MySQL服务器时,由于密码错误或权限问题而被拒绝。解决方法如下: 1. **不输入初始...

    MySQL重装方法及遇到的问题解决

    1. **连接失败错误(Error Nr.1045)** - 错误信息:“Access denied for user 'root'@'localhost' (using password: YES)” - 这个错误通常是由于MySQL服务器无法识别当前的用户名和密码导致的。 - 解决方案: ...

    mysql 安装到最后一步时,start service 为失败状态.pdf

    7. 对于“apply security setting”错误,特别是Error Nr. 1045,这表明连接到数据库时权限被拒绝。可能的原因是旧的MySQL实例未完全卸载,导致旧的密码仍然有效。在这种情况下,需要提供旧的密码才能完成新安装的...

    mysql安装时出现各种常见问题的解决方法

    安装MySQL时可能会遇到“Access denied for user 'root'@'localhost' (using password: NO)”,尤其是在之前的安装未成功或安装后配置了新密码。 **解决方法**: 1. 在“管理工具”中停止MySQL服务。 2. 通过“控制...

    linux 常用实用命令.docx

    - `sudo su - root`: 以root权限切换用户。 10. **数据库访问**: - `mysql -u username -p`: 登录MySQL数据库,`username`替换为实际用户名。 11. **Vim编辑器**: - 在Vim中设置编码:在正常模式下输入`:set ...

    Linux命令 一句话.doc

    #### 五、修改配置文件中的选项 **命令示例:** ```bash sed -i '/Root/s/no/yes/' /etc/ssh/sshd_config ``` **解析:** - `sed -i`: 表示编辑并保存文件。 - `/Root/s/no/yes/`: 查找 `Root` 字段,将 `no` 替换为...

Global site tag (gtag.js) - Google Analytics